• 카테고리

    질문 & 답변
  • 세부 분야

    게임 프로그래밍

  • 해결 여부

    미해결

BFS 에 대해서

21.02.17 11:20 작성 조회수 153

0

안녕하세요. BFS 에서 모든 미로의 위치를 이전위치를 기억하면서 구석구석 돌아서 기억을 하고 있다가, 나중에 내가 미로의 특정부분(출구)을 가고싶다 하면은 그 위치부터 기억하고 있던 이전위치를  입구(이전 위치가 없는곳)까지 떠올린 다음  그 길따라 쭉 간다. 라고 이해했는데 맞을까요 ? 만약 두개의 길이 있다고 해도 최단거리가 먼저 목표지점 의found 에 true 찍으니깐 두번째 길은 가지 못하구요.

답변 1

답변을 작성해보세요.

1

네 맞습니다.
BFS로 찾는 방식은 시작점만 우리가 정해주면,
그 시작점을 기준으로 모든 정점들의
최단 이동 거리와 경로를 쭉 스캔해주게 됩니다.